Voting No: None. <br /> <br />CITIZEN INPUT <br /> <br />Jon Enstrom, 8702 - 181 st Avenue, Ramsey, stated that he is in the process of building a 115-acre <br />lake on his property that could be seriously impacted by the engineering firm that works for the <br />Lower Rum River Watershed District and has recently been criticized for the work they have <br />done for MnDOT. He stated that the same issues he is facing with his project will also impact <br />the City by being charged excessive fees on City projects. This engineering firm has no concern <br />for taxpayers. In March the term for Barr Engineering with the Watershed District will be up for <br />renewal and he requested that the City request that more bids be received from other engineering <br />groups.
